  • Patent number: 9616896
    Abstract: A control interface for a first vehicle operation of an autonomous vehicle. The control interface detects an autonomy activation signal to enable a first automated controller to control the first vehicle operation. The control interface then couples the first automated controller to a vehicle control platform configured to manage the first vehicle operation in response to input signals. For example, the control inter face may include a double-throw electromechanical relay that switchably couples the vehicle control platform to one of the first automated controller or a manual input mechanism. The control interface then provides the input signals to the vehicle control platform from the first automated controller.

  • Patent number: 9580080
    Abstract: An autonomy controller for a vehicle. The autonomy controller detects a user input to enable an autonomous driving mode for the vehicle. In response to the user input, the autonomy controller determines a condition of one or more control interfaces configured to control respective vehicle operations. The autonomy controller may then selectively enable the autonomous driving mode based at least in part on the condition of each of the one or more control interfaces. For example, the autonomy controller may enable the autonomous driving mode only if each of the one or more control interfaces is in a ready condition.
